It is certainly possible. My daughter did it. It is not usual though. You do not have to be L10 by freshman year in high school (though it certainly helps), but you do have to be doing hard college level skills by the time she is recruiting if she gets to 10 as. a Junior in high school. As other...
Ok, here’s ours- my daughter wanted so badly to be a college gymnast but started too late and at a not very serious gym. Started team at 9 years old. Switched to a better gym along the line. Reached L10 as a Junior in HS with the hope that she would make it even as a walk on to one of the lower...

Sorry I realized it might be helpful to finish this. You don’t really even need a layout or at least my daughter didn’t. I remember being a little bummed that she just couldn’t get it right, but then she moved on to the tuck full and it was so much easier for her. And in L10 she was able to turn...
My daughter who was a strong vaulter, never really had a good yurchenko layout (after having a great pike), so ended up doing a great tuck full. There are always options!
